System simulation is the process of creating a digital model of a real-world system to study its behavior under various conditions. Instead of testing changes on physical infrastructure—which can be expensive or dangerous—engineers use software to replicate variables and predict outcomes. Data Structures (DS)

A single-service bank has arrival times and service times as follows: Arrivals: 0, 2, 5, 9 (minutes). Service times: 4, 3, 2, 6 minutes. Simulate manually for 20 minutes. Find average waiting time.

In the rapidly evolving world of engineering, computer science, and operations research, has emerged as a cornerstone technology. It allows engineers, analysts, and students to model complex real-world processes inside a digital environment, predict outcomes, and optimize performance without the cost or risk of physical trial-and-error.
